如何通过AI实时语音技术实现语音指令响应
在一个繁忙的智能家居时代,李明的生活被科技所包围。他拥有一个智能音箱,可以控制家里的灯光、空调、电视等设备。然而,随着家庭成员的增加,家庭成员间的沟通和设备控制变得越发复杂。为了提高生活的便捷性和效率,李明开始探索如何通过AI实时语音技术实现语音指令响应。
李明是一名软件工程师,对新技术充满热情。他发现,尽管智能音箱可以识别语音指令,但在嘈杂的环境中,语音识别的准确性并不高,有时甚至会出现误识别的情况。这让他意识到,要想让语音指令响应更加精准,必须借助先进的AI实时语音技术。
为了实现这一目标,李明开始深入研究AI实时语音技术。他首先了解了语音识别的基本原理,包括语音信号采集、预处理、特征提取、模式匹配等环节。接着,他学习了深度学习在语音识别中的应用,尤其是卷积神经网络(CNN)和循环神经网络(RNN)在语音识别任务中的优势。
在掌握了基础知识后,李明开始着手构建自己的语音识别系统。他选择了TensorFlow作为深度学习框架,利用Python编写代码。在数据处理方面,他收集了大量家庭日常对话的语音样本,包括家庭成员的说话声、背景噪音等,用于训练模型。
经过几个月的努力,李明的语音识别系统初步成型。然而,在实际应用中,他发现系统在处理连续语音和背景噪音时,准确率仍然不高。为了解决这个问题,他决定引入实时语音处理技术。
实时语音处理技术主要包括以下几个步骤:
语音信号预处理:对采集到的语音信号进行降噪、去混响等处理,提高信号质量。
语音分割:将连续的语音信号分割成一个个短时帧,便于后续处理。
特征提取:对短时帧进行特征提取,如梅尔频率倒谱系数(MFCC)、线性预测倒谱系数(LPCC)等。
语音识别:利用深度学习模型对提取的特征进行分类,识别出对应的语音指令。
语音合成:将识别出的语音指令转换为相应的动作,如调节家电、发送消息等。
为了实现实时语音处理,李明对系统进行了优化。他采用了多线程编程技术,使得数据处理和语音识别可以并行进行,从而提高了系统的响应速度。此外,他还对模型进行了调整,使其在处理连续语音和背景噪音时更加稳定。
经过多次实验和优化,李明的语音指令响应系统终于达到了预期的效果。他可以轻松地对智能音箱发出语音指令,如“打开客厅灯光”、“调节空调温度”等。即使在嘈杂的环境中,系统也能准确识别语音指令,并及时执行相应的动作。
李明将这一技术分享给了他的家人和朋友。他们纷纷对这项技术表示赞赏,认为它极大地提高了家庭生活的便捷性。为了进一步推广这项技术,李明还创办了一家专注于智能家居语音控制的公司。
随着时间的推移,李明的公司逐渐壮大。他们研发的智能语音控制系统被广泛应用于家庭、商场、酒店等场所。李明和他的团队不断优化系统性能,使其在识别准确率、响应速度等方面更加出色。
如今,李明已经成为智能家居语音控制领域的领军人物。他的故事告诉我们,只要勇于探索、不断创新,就能在科技领域取得突破。而AI实时语音技术,正是推动智能家居发展的关键力量。
在这个故事中,李明通过自己的努力,将AI实时语音技术应用于智能家居领域,为人们的生活带来了便利。他的成功经验也启示我们,在追求科技发展的道路上,要勇于挑战,不断突破自我,为人类社会创造更多价值。
猜你喜欢:AI实时语音